Not necessarily Omnis, but a continuation of the Legends of the Dark Knight by _____ _____ line.

The last one was by Matt Wagner (which unfortunately omitted 3 pages from Faces and reprinted a Mike Zeck cover instead of a Matt Wagner cover.

But two suggestions to continue the line, please.

Legends of the Dark Knight: James Robinson
&
Legends of the Dark Knight: Mike W. Barr

Both have enough material for a single volume each, and almost all of it has been digitally restored and/or reprinted in various places.

We really need Supermanā€™s Girlfriend Lois Lane in an omnibus or 3 or at the very least trade paperback series. The only time I have seen this series re-published was in the out of print Showcase Presents: Superman Family and an out of print Lois book that was way too expensive on Amazon.

I know Triangle Era Superman omnibuses have been requested already, and that is certainly my dream, too. But if those arenā€™t realistic, Iā€™d like to request smaller collected editions (hardcover or paperbacks) of some other Superman storylines from the 1987-1999 period:

Soul Search (Action Comics [1938-2011] #656, Superman [1987-2006] #47, Adventures of Superman [1987-2006] #470)

Mark of the Krypton Man (Superman: The Man of Steel [1991-2003] #1, Superman [1987-2006] #57, Adventures of Superman [1987-2006] #480, Action Comics [1938-2011] #667)

The Battle for Metropolis/The Fall of Metropolis (Action Comics [1938-2011] #699-701, Superman: The Man of Steel [1991-2003] #34-35, Superman [1987-2006] #90-91, Adventures of Superman [1987-2006] #513-514)

Dead Again (Superman: The Man of Steel [1991-2003] #38-40, Superman [1987-2006] #94-96, Adventures of Superman [1987-2006] #517-519, Action Comics [1938-2011] #704-705)

The Dominus Effect (part of Superman Forever #1 [1998], Adventures of Superman [1987-2006] #558-561, Action Comics [1938-2011] #745-748, Superman: The Man of Steel [1991-2003] #80-83, Superman [1987-2006] #136-139)

There was all the second Dominus storyline (in 1999) that climaxed with the Superman: King of the World one-shot special, but Iā€™m having trouble figure exactly where that story arc begins and ends.
